Electric Summer Mist
In summer's heat, where vibrant blossoms sway,
A storm awakens, darkened clouds align,
The thunder whispers secrets of the day,
While lightning's flash reveals the past's design.
Beneath the tempest's wrath, my heart takes flight,
To memories concealed in shadow's veil,
Each droplet falls, a tear of lost delight,
As winds recall the tales of love's travail.
These fleeting moments dance on raindrop's breath,
With every gust, the echoes rise amiss,
A torrent born from joy, now tangled with death,
In summer storms, I find what I can't miss.
Yet in the chaos, beauty's grace remains,
In every storm, the heart both breaks and gains.
